I modified pet food dishes for reloading (Case feeder? Boolit feeder? Wazzat?).
Two dispensers feed my press. One is unmodified for boolits. The other needed the reservoir opened up at the base so the cases will feed by gravity without getting hung up.
Using these instead of the trays I had before will free up some bench space that is much needed for shop clutter ;^D.
I also slapped together two new frames for HiTek drying. I'll put the 1/4" hardware cloth on later this week.
